  3. Read books. Books such as Mythology by Candlewick Press can teach you a lot of mythology. Egyptology is also by Candlewick and I recommend that as a good research book. The Iliad and Odyssey are also good books you can download for free. For more of The Iliad, read The Trojan War by Olivia Coolidge. For more on the Odyssey, read Odysseus by Geraldine McCaughrean. For more on BOTH, read The Iliad and Odyssey by Karen Spies. On myths, I recommend Greek Myths by Olivia Coolidge and Roman Myths by Geraldine McCaughrean and Emma Chichester Clark.
  4. Learn myths on many different cultures. Besides Greece and Rome, Egypt, the Vikings, and the Native Americans have a few good myths in books and movies nowadays.
